#84ec02 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#84ec02 is composed of 51.8% red, 92.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 46.7%. #84ec02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#09d900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

Shades and Tints of #84ec02

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f7ffee is the lightest one.

Tones of #84ec02

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787e70 is the less saturated color, while #84ec02 is the most saturated one.
